Hey — handing off the Tollbridge billing worker before I'm out next week. Blue-green is working: green takes new invoice jobs, blue drains for up to an hour before teardown. One gotcha — if you flip colors mid-drain, in-flight jobs get requeued, so check the drain gauge first. The deploy script reads everything from the shared config, so don't hardcode anything. For reference during review, the config the worker currently runs with is below.

service settings:
ralael:
  pin: 7453
  tenant: zorath
  seal: seal_087806e4
  metrics_host: metrics.ralael.paliqworks.example
  standby_team: fraath
  escalation: praok-istiel
  nonce: 10e083

**Q: Can I ship the Cartbell restock planner mid-cycle?**

Yes, but freeze route optimization first. Mid-cycle deploys while routes are recalculating can strand machines in the Dunmoor region with stale inventory targets. Freeze, deploy, then unfreeze within the same maintenance window. Unfreezing requires unlocking the planner's config vault, which prompts for the recovery passphrase given below.

vault phrase of yaguf-hahaf = druath-holix

Subject: Temporary reception procedures during the Corvell House renovation

Hello all,

While the main lobby is closed, reception operates from the modular unit beside Gate 3. Please direct all visitors there, check identification carefully, and issue day passes only after confirming the host by phone. Deliveries go to the marquee behind the unit, never into the works area. The modular unit door locks automatically after 18:00, so late staff will need the entry code shown below.

staff pass of tajog-bahap = bdg-GTUUI-82661